Expectations are high for the second edition of the Chokao Cocoa and Chocolate Fair, as it is expected to generate $3 million in transactions from the two business roundtables scheduled at this event organized by the National Association of Cocoa Exporters of Ecuador (Anecacao). held from July 18 to 20 at the Hilton Colón Hotel in Guayaquil.

A larger number of brands will also participate in this new edition. In the first edition, in 2022, there were 60, and this year more than 90 will be present. “At Chokao 2023, Ecuador reaffirms its position as the third largest producer and exporter of cocoa in the world and the epicenter of production,” Anecacao points out.

This event, according to the organizers, “is an opportunity for producers, suppliers, investors, clients, entrepreneurs and all actors involved in the cocoa production chain in the country”. In addition, “the fair presents itself as an excellent opportunity to establish contacts, explore new collaborations and finalize commercial agreements,” the press release states.

In the three-day event, several segments related to the environment of the cacao tree will be held: fair, seminars and workshops, Ecuador origin of the cacao tree, cacao to the world, chocofest, business conference and gastronomic congress, in the last twelve domestic and international. chefs will participate.

The business conference will be held in person and on the line. The open will be held on July 18 from 9:00 a.m. to 5:00 p.m., while the virtual one will be held on July 19 and 20.

The gastronomic congress will be held on July 20 from 10:00 a.m. to 6:00 p.m.

Among the speakers at the seminars and workshops will be: Alberto Nacer from Ecuador, VP Softs merchandise at StoneX; Édgar Andrés Chang, General Manager of Aphrodisiac; Jenny Samaniego, founder of Conexión Chocolate; Jorge Marún, general manager of Hacienda San José; Canadian Brigitte Laliberté, director of the Cocoa of Excellence program; among others.
